#d66029 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#d66029 is composed of 83.9% red, 37.6% green and 16.1%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 55.1% magenta, 80.8% yellow and 16.1% black. It has a hue angle of 19.1 degrees, a saturation of 67.8% and a lightness of 50%. #d66029 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ffc052 with #ad0000. Closest websafe color is: #cc6633.

Shades and Tints of #d66029

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#100703 is the darkest color, while #ffffff is the lightest one.

Tones of #d66029

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#887d77 is the less saturated color, while #fd5202 is the most saturated one.
